Fullcalendar render event example. I am feeding mine via JSON and I have HTML (some FontAwsome Icons) in my event title. Aug 8, 2022 · Hey guys, I'm trying to customize FullCalendar's default display on the calendar month view but without much success. In this blog, I will show you how to integrate FullCalendar in React. js tooltip effect: I am updating my Fullcalendar install to V4. However, many other settings throughout the API also affect list-view as well, such as in the event render hooks and eventClick. Please check out the following example projects that demonstrate usage with third-party state-management libraries: event is the Event Object that is attempting to be rendered. Please read the README in each project subdirectory. I am assuming you create an event save it to the db and want the event (s) to render on the calendar. When in other views, will render normally. If supplied as a callback function, it is called every time the associated event data changes. js and create monthly, weekly, and daily views of your events. fullCalendar ( ‘renderEvents’, events [, stick ] ) This method is similar to the renderEvent method though it accepts an array of events as its main argument, to render multiple events at the same time. This is okay, because FullCalendar is smart enough to only render calendars that are visible to the user. Oct 26, 2013 · Here is a quick example using the default. Prerequisites To follow this tutorial, you Custom content can be injected into FullCalendar’s DOM in various places. It has already been populated with the correct time/title text. For example, it can change its appearance via jQuery’s . For example, the color of the event dot marker is the same as the event backgroundColor. Event Appearance FullCalendar options and Event properties control the appearance of events in list view. A collection of simple example projects to show how to use FullCalendar with various build setups. The eventRender callback function can modify element. Renders a new event on the calendar. This content can be provided in the following formats. However, specifying stick as true will cause the event to be permanently fixed to the calendar. Possible values: 'auto' (default) - When in daygrid, renders the event as a solid rectangle if it is all-day or multi-day. eventContent - a Content Injection Input. Content Injection Custom content can be injected into FullCalendar’s DOM in various places. . io/docs/event_data/events_function and modify each event on the client before it gets rendered. These examples use eventContent from the event render hooks: unescaped text, provided as a string: Event Render Hooks Customize the rendering of event elements with the following options: eventClassNames - a ClassName Input for adding classNames to the outermost event element. If a timed event, will render it with a dot. element is a newly created jQuery element that will be used for rendering. For example, if you need access to event data when a FullCalendar component isn’t visible. Oct 8, 2023 · Events in FullCalendar can be created, edited, dragged, and deleted by users, which is a primary feature of a calendar application. This reduces the number of event rerenders that must happen, for performance reasons. Notice that this example calls render whenever any tab is shown, not just the tab that the calendar is within. eventRender is a great way to attach effects to event elements, such as a Tooltip. When defining event data, you specify it as a JavaScript object with various properties. html from demos folder. Normally, the event will disappear once the calendar refetches its event sources (example: when prev/next is clicked). I tried adding simple content text before the title using the "extra" field on the Event structure when creating the event but nothing changed. event must be an Event Object with a title and start at the very least. 'block' - When in daygrid, renders the event as a solid rectangle. It has a React component that allows you to use FullCalendar’s features in your React projects. Feb 16, 2024 · Introduction: FullCalendar is a popular JavaScript library for creating interactive calendars and scheduling applications. Renders multiple new events on the calendar in batch. css(). Triggered after all events have finished rendering. Jul 3, 2025 · Event Display Customization Relevant source files This document explains FullCalendar's event display customization system, which allows developers to override the default rendering of events through the content injection framework. These examples use eventContent from the event render hooks:. eventDisplay Controls which preset rendering style events use. This covers the core customization mechanisms, content generators, and integration points for events specifically. Feb 14, 2017 · If you can't modify the server-side data that's returned, you can make the event source a function (as per) fullcalendar. Here is my old V3 code to render my elements: $(function() { $('# progressiveEventRendering When to render multiple asynchronous event sources in an individual or batched manner. The function can also return false to completely cancel the rendering of the event. View a live demo of renderEvent. I was advised to look at Event Render Hooks. fsv ccj nxp aze uco dzg pqv zwa fju eto fcl wew mhe tvv pyw